Valor Closes Series B Round of Capital Investment

Strategic Funding Supports Valor’s AI Development and Growth Strategy 

FORT WORTH, TX (June 9, 2026) — Valor, a Fort Worth-based specialty asset management company with expertise in providing mineral management solutions and oil and gas outsourcing, is pleased to announce the close of its Series B round of capital investment. This Series B round was led by Ladd Wilks, of Cisco; the Moncrief family, of Fort Worth; and the Lamb family, of Midland. Funding will advance Valor’s continued development of AI across its software and services platform and accelerate growth through a strategic focus on acquisitions within the industry.

“Given the extensive expertise of our investors, this funding milestone is a powerful validation of our team’s execution and the rapidly growing demand for our platform,” said Clifton DuBose, Co-Founder and Co-CEO of Valor. “With the strategic backing of our investment partners, we are uniquely positioned to capture the massive market opportunity ahead and continue delivering immense value to our clients.”

The Series B round marks an important growth milestone for Valor, which continues to scale its technology-enabled services model and expand its capabilities for clients.  With expanded resources, Valor plans to deepen its AI capabilities, enhance operational efficiency across its offerings, and pursue strategic acquisitions that expand its reach and broaden the solutions it delivers to mineral rights owners, operators, and investors.

Valor CIO Finalist in D CEO Innovation Awards

FORT WORTH, TX (Nov 3, 2024) – Valor, a Fort Worth-based oil and gas asset management provider, specializing in mineral management and back-office services, is excited to announce their Chief Information Officer, Pam Presswood, has been named a finalist in the D CEO’s 2025 Innovation Awards. Pam has been named a finalist in the individual awards category – CIO/CTO of the Year.

The 2025 program recognized 76 companies and trailblazers leading the way in innovation in North Texas. This prestigious program celebrates outstanding companies, CEOs, CIOs, CTOs, entrepreneurs, and leaders whose dedication to innovation is helping establish Dallas-Fort Worth as a thriving hub for groundbreaking advancements and industry leadership. The finalists will be featured in the January/February issue of D CEO magazine and on DallasInnovates.com, with winners announced at an exclusive awards ceremony in January.

Presswood’s exceptional career and continued dedication to advancing the industry made her a standout nominee for recognition. After over 40 years of dedicated experience in information technologies, Presswood came out of retirement to join Valor as their Chief Information Officer in 2021. Presswood has been pivotal in establishing robust IT infrastructure and security protocols, implementing advanced document management solutions, and enhancing Valor’s proprietary mineral management software, mineral.tech®, all of which have strengthened Valor’s technological foundation. She led initiatives to integrate secure network connectivity, streamlined endpoint management, and implemented disaster recovery measures, ensuring a resilient and scalable system. Her innovative contributions to mineral.tech® include added security measures, refined update protocols, and backup solutions that further protect client data, allowing Valor to confidently expand its client base. Presswood’s leadership extends to the creation of Valor’s Information Security Committee, where she has enhanced Valor’s security posture through regular threat intelligence briefings and employee training on cybersecurity best practices, helping Valor achieve its SOC1 Type 2 certification. Beyond Valor, Presswood is a dedicated advocate in the Dallas-Fort Worth community, where she has actively supported and mentored young professionals over the years. As a founding member of Women Steering Business, she aids young women in pursuing educational and career opportunities, contributing significantly to Fort Worth Stock Show & Rodeo’s Junior Sale of Champions. Presswood’s commitment to her community and pioneering contributions to Valor’s growth have marked her as a transformative force in both her company and the industry at large, setting a new standard for security and operational efficiency within the oil and gas industry.
